Or Obscur
Fragrance notes
Or Obscur is not a safe blind buy for anyone who prefers clean, airy compositions. The blend of raspberry, apple, and pear in the opening moves fast into a dense heart of heliotrope, orange blossom, tuberose, jasmine, and rose. That floral weight sits on a base of amber, caramel, vanilla, white musk, patchouli, and almond. The result is a heavy, powdery gourmand that can feel cloying in the wrong setting. It suits cooler weather and evening occasions where that richness feels intentional rather than overwhelming. Someone who wants a subtle daily skin scent will find the sweetness and the animalic edge too much to manage.
This fragrance is for the wearer who wants to be wrapped in a thick, golden blanket of sugar and petals. The almond and caramel give the amber and vanilla a marzipan depth that sets it apart from lighter fruity florals. It is a deliberate choice for a formal night out or a winter gathering, not a casual office companion. The white musk and patchouli anchor the bouquet so it reads as a full statement rather than a fleeting treat. It demands a wearer who enjoys occupying a room with a dessert-like presence.
